欢迎光临
专业的主机评测网站

故障转移与负载均衡之间有何联系?

故障转移与负载均衡之间的联系

在现代信息技术系统中,故障转移与负载均衡是两个至关重要的概念。它们各自承担着保护系统稳定性与提高系统效率的重要职责,而它们之间又有着密切的联系。本文将深入探讨这两个概念的定义、功能、工作原理以及它们在实际应用中的关联性,以帮助读者更好地理解这两个关键技术在信息系统中的重要性。

故障转移的定义与功能

故障转移(Failover)是指在主系统或主设备发生故障时,系统能够自动切换到备用系统或备用设备的过程。这个过程确保了服务的持续性与正常运行,降低了因故障引发的停机时间。故障转移通常应用于数据中心、网络架构及重要业务系统中,以确保业务的连续性。

故障转移可以分为主动和被动两种模式。主动故障转移是指备用系统在主系统运行时处于活动状态,当主系统出现问题时,备用系统可以立即接管。而被动故障转移则是在主系统发生故障后,备用系统才会被激活从而承担工作。这两种模式各有优缺点,选择适当的故障转移方式需根据具体需求而定。

负载均衡的定义与功能

负载均衡(Load Balancing)是通过将进入的网络流量或请求分配到多个后端服务器上,以实现资源的最佳利用,提高应用程序的响应速度和可用性。负载均衡能够有效防止单点故障,减少单台服务器的压力,从而提升系统的整体性能。负载均衡不仅适用于Web服务器,也可以应用于数据库、文件存储等场景。

常见的负载均衡方法包括轮询、加权轮询、最少连接和IP哈希等。在这种方式下,负载均衡器可以根据不同算法将请求分散到多台服务器上,让每台服务器的负载更加均匀,从而保证系统的高availability和高性能。

故障转移与负载均衡的关联性

虽然故障转移和负载均衡是两种不同的技术,但它们之间具有密切的联系和互补关系。故障转移通常作为冗余保护措施,确保在某个节点发生故障时系统仍能正常运行;而负载均衡则旨在优化资源的使用,确保没有单一节点负担过重。

故障转移可以增强负载均衡的效果。当负载均衡器将请求分配给多台服务器时,若某台服务器发生故障,故障转移机制可以确保其余正常工作的服务器快速接管,从而提高系统可用性。这样一来,即使某一部分系统出现故障,整体服务也不会受到影响。

在某些大型系统中,故障转移与负载均衡可以联合使用,通过创建集群系统,以达到更高的可用性和扩展性。例如,在云计算架构中,可以将负载均衡与故障转移结合使用,确保高可用性和良好的用户体验。在此架构下,不同的服务可以在多个数据中心之间进行负载均衡,同时使用故障转移机制,确保即使在极端情况发生时,服务不会中断。

总结

故障转移与负载均衡是现代计算环境中不可或缺的技术,通过各自不同的方式维护系统的稳定性和高效性。故障转移保证了系统在故障时的快速恢复,而负载均衡则有效分散流量,确保服务器资源的合理利用。两者结合使用,能够为网络服务提供更高的可用性和更优的用户体验。因此,在设计和实施系统架构时,充分考虑故障转移与负载均衡的关系,对于提升系统性能和减少故障影响具有重要意义。

赞(0)
【声明】:本博客不参与任何交易,也非中介,仅记录个人感兴趣的主机测评结果和优惠活动,内容均不作直接、间接、法定、约定的保证。访问本博客请务必遵守有关互联网的相关法律、规定与规则。一旦您访问本博客,即表示您已经知晓并接受了此声明通告。

专业的主机评测网站

国内/国外VPS测评、云服务器评测,从VPS或IDC商家的资质、客服水平、售后服务、VPS线路、服务器硬件、主机性能等、访问速度进行云主机、IDC测评。

联系我们联系我们